Stretch's shorter, wider, double-winged round pin twins in the 80's led to the evolution of the Rat Skate outline and together with Nathan's design input, the Fletcher Four-Fin. With that being said, there’s still nothing that surfs quite like a twin. This is the refinement of Stretch's favorite board with the benefits of advanced bottom contours and fin placement which solved the uncontrollable drift and slide through turns. Expect a positive, clean turning board with a predictable release. It holds on the bottom, has a playful release off the top, loves hollow waves and flies down the line.

The Stretch Twin-Fin comes standard with wings (either single or double) in swallow or round pin.
We recommend, high aspect ratio fins with full tips from 5 1/8" - 5 1/2" deep.
Similar to the Fletcher Four-Fin, the TWIN-FIN has the wide point exact center with a full nose and full tail. Its straighter rails running from the mid point to the tail provide speed right from take off. The wings placed at the trailing edge of the fins narrow the tail for more composure while pushing through turns with the reduced fin area.
Continuous rocker broadens the sweet spot, increases turning ability and adds a predictable feel under your feet.
Very round and soft medium to medium-full 50/50 rail that holds the wave face no matter where you lean the board. Rails remain soft all the way into the fins and turn hard with the wing(s) at the trailing edge of the fin.
Slight vee in the nose to a 5/16" deep single concave between your feet. Slight vee out the tail.
